Alternative - Controversial - Fun
Discover and learn about relevant Monuments, balconies, streets and historical information about Lima Downtown by the hand of a real insider. Here you will learn updated history as well as its intimate relationship with politics in a fun, interactive and controversial way with a great storytelling structure.
NO massive groups. NO romanticizing doubtful facts. NO conspiracy theories. NO political party. NO sensasionalist topics or wikipedia explanations.
If you are looking for a deep political perspective about what is going on right now in Peru, we have a paid night tour for that kind of information on weekends.
*** ITINERARY ***
- San Martin Square
- Jirón de la Unión
- La Merced Church
- Lima's Main Square
- Taulichusco Stone
- House of Peruvian Gastronomy
- House of Peruvian Literature
- (Optional) Best churro in Peru
- Franciscan Monastery (outside)
- Wall Park

We will meet outside Grand Hotel Bolivar, Historical Centre of Lima. There are many tour groups who start at this point, because it's very safe, confortable and easy to arrive for transportation. Tour guide will be wearing a pink cap.
Free tours do not have a set price, instead, each person gives the guru at the end of the tour the amount that he or she considers appropriate (these usually range from €10 to $50 depending on satisfaction with the tour).
